SUBROUTINE sla_ECOR (RM, DM, IY, ID, FD, RV, TL)
|
||||
*+
|
||||
* - - - - -
|
||||
* E C O R
|
||||
* - - - - -
|
||||
*
|
||||
* Component of Earth orbit velocity and heliocentric
|
||||
* light time in a given direction (single precision)
|
||||
*
|
||||
* Given:
|
||||
* RM,DM real mean RA, Dec of date (radians)
|
||||
* IY int year
|
||||
* ID int day in year (1 = Jan 1st)
|
||||
* FD real fraction of day
|
||||
*
|
||||
* Returned:
|
||||
* RV real component of Earth orbital velocity (km/sec)
|
||||
* TL real component of heliocentric light time (sec)
|
||||
*
|
||||
* Notes:
|
||||
*
|
||||
* 1 The date and time is TDB (loosely ET) in a Julian calendar
|
||||
* which has been aligned to the ordinary Gregorian
|
||||
* calendar for the interval 1900 March 1 to 2100 February 28.
|
||||
* The year and day can be obtained by calling sla_CALYD or
|
||||
* sla_CLYD.
|
||||
*
|
||||
* 2 Sign convention:
|
||||
*
|
||||
* The velocity component is +ve when the Earth is receding from
|
||||
* the given point on the sky. The light time component is +ve
|
||||
* when the Earth lies between the Sun and the given point on
|
||||
* the sky.
|
||||
*
|
||||
* 3 Accuracy:
|
||||
*
|
||||
* The velocity component is usually within 0.004 km/s of the
|
||||
* correct value and is never in error by more than 0.007 km/s.
|
||||
* The error in light time correction is about 0.03s at worst,
|
||||
* but is usually better than 0.01s. For applications requiring
|
||||
* higher accuracy, see the sla_EVP and sla_EPV routines.
|
||||
*
|
||||
* Called: sla_EARTH, sla_CS2C, sla_VDV
|
||||
*
|
||||
* Last revision: 5 April 2005

*-
|
||||
|
||||
IMPLICIT NONE
|
||||
|
||||
REAL RM,DM
|
||||
INTEGER IY,ID
|
||||
REAL FD,RV,TL
|
||||
|
||||
REAL sla_VDV
|
||||
|
||||
REAL PV(6),V(3),AUKM,AUSEC
|
||||
|
||||
* AU to km and light sec (1985 Almanac)
|
||||
PARAMETER (AUKM=1.4959787066E8,
|
||||
: AUSEC=499.0047837)
|
||||
|
||||
|
||||
|
||||
* Sun:Earth position & velocity vector
|
||||
CALL sla_EARTH(IY,ID,FD,PV)
|
||||
|
||||
* Star position vector
|
||||
CALL sla_CS2C(RM,DM,V)
|
||||
|
||||
* Velocity component
|
||||
RV=-AUKM*sla_VDV(PV(4),V)
|
||||
|
||||
* Light time component
|
||||
TL=AUSEC*sla_VDV(PV(1),V)
|
||||
|
||||
END
